Understanding Dog Diarrhea: Why It Happens

Even healthy dogs occasionally experience loose stools. Dog Diarrhea Relief Fast starts with knowing the cause — stress, sudden food change, parasites, spoiled food, or food allergies. Most mild cases can be managed at home with the right diet and hydration plan.

Common Causes

  • Sudden change in diet or treats
  • Eating garbage, table scraps, or toxins
  • Intestinal parasites or bacterial infections
  • Stress from boarding or travel
  • Food intolerance (grains, dairy, or additives)

Home Remedies for Dog Diarrhea Relief Fast

1. The 12-Hour Fasting Rule

Stop feeding for 12 hours (but keep water available). This allows your dog’s digestive tract to reset. After fasting, reintroduce food slowly.

2. The Bland Diet Method

Feed boiled chicken (skinless, boneless) and white rice in a 1:2 ratio for 2–3 days. It’s gentle, digestible, and provides energy while calming the stomach.

3. Pumpkin Purée

Plain canned pumpkin (1–2 tbsp per meal) adds soluble fiber that firms stool. Avoid pumpkin pie filling — only pure pumpkin works.

4. Probiotics & Plain Yogurt

Probiotics restore gut balance. Choose vet-approved dog probiotic powders or small amounts of plain unsweetened yogurt.

5. Hydration with Electrolytes

Mix a teaspoon of electrolyte solution or low-sodium chicken broth into drinking water to replace lost fluids.

When to See a Vet

If diarrhea persists over 48 hours, contains blood, or is accompanied by vomiting, lethargy, or loss of appetite — visit a vet immediately. Puppies and small breeds dehydrate quickly, so don’t wait too long for professional care.

Preventing Dog Diarrhea: Long-Term Tips

  • Introduce new foods gradually — mix 25 % new food over 5 days.
  • Keep trash and spoiled food out of reach.
  • Provide constant clean water.
  • Use monthly dewormers and probiotics.
  • Avoid giving human food or greasy treats.

Diet Recommendations for Sensitive Stomachs

Opt for limited-ingredient or easily digestible kibbles containing sweet potato, salmon, or turkey. Avoid corn, soy, and wheat fillers. Check for dog-food labels marked as “GI Support” or “Sensitive Stomach.”

Vet-Approved Treatments for Severe Cases

When home care isn’t enough, veterinarians may prescribe:

  • Anti-diarrheal medications (metronidazole or tylosin)
  • Probiotic therapy
  • IV fluids for rehydration
  • Fecal exams to rule out parasites

Frequently Asked Questions (FAQ)

How can I stop my dog’s diarrhea fast?

Try fasting for 12 hours, then feed a bland diet of chicken and rice, with added pumpkin or probiotics for gut support.

Can stress cause diarrhea in dogs?

Yes. Stress or anxiety can upset digestion — keep routines consistent and provide calming toys or quiet space.

What foods stop diarrhea in dogs?

Boiled chicken, rice, pumpkin, and probiotics are effective and gentle remedies for short-term stomach upset.

Should I give my dog Pepto-Bismol?

Only under veterinary supervision — some formulations contain salicylates that may harm dogs.

How long should dog diarrhea last?

Most mild cases resolve within 24–48 hours; persistent cases need a vet visit.
